非关系型数据库导入表的操作步骤及注意事项有哪些?

非关系型数据库导入表的方法及步骤详解

非关系型数据库导入表的操作步骤及注意事项有哪些?

选择合适的非关系型数据库

在导入表之前,首先需要选择一个合适的非关系型数据库,目前市面上流行的非关系型数据库有MongoDB、Redis、Cassandra等,以下以MongoDB为例进行说明。

准备工作

安装数据库

在导入表之前,需要确保数据库已安装并正常运行,以MongoDB为例,可以在其官方网站下载并安装。

创建数据库和集合

在导入表之前,需要创建数据库和集合,以下以MongoDB为例,使用MongoDB Compass图形界面进行操作。

(1)打开MongoDB Compass,连接到本地数据库。

(2)在左侧导航栏中,点击“Databases”,然后点击“+”,创建一个新数据库。

(3)在弹出的对话框中,输入数据库名称,点击“Save”。

(4)在左侧导航栏中,点击“Collections”,然后点击“+”,创建一个新集合。

(5)在弹出的对话框中,输入集合名称,点击“Save”。

导入表

非关系型数据库导入表的操作步骤及注意事项有哪些?

数据格式

在导入表之前,需要确保数据格式与数据库支持的格式一致,以下以JSON格式为例进行说明。

使用MongoDB Compass导入

(1)在MongoDB Compass中,点击左侧导航栏中的“Collections”,找到要导入的集合。

(2)在集合详情页,点击“Import”按钮。

(3)在弹出的对话框中,选择文件类型为“JSON”,然后点击“Choose File”按钮,选择要导入的JSON文件。

(4)等待导入完成,即可在集合中看到导入的数据。

使用MongoDB Shell导入

(1)打开MongoDB Shell,连接到本地数据库。

(2)使用db.createCollection('集合名称')创建集合。

(3)使用db.集合名称.insert([数据1, 数据2, ...])导入数据。

验证导入结果

使用MongoDB Compass查看

非关系型数据库导入表的操作步骤及注意事项有哪些?

在导入数据后,可以在MongoDB Compass中查看集合中的数据,确保导入成功。

使用MongoDB Shell查询

(1)打开MongoDB Shell,连接到本地数据库。

(2)使用db.集合名称.find()查询集合中的数据。

(3)查看查询结果,确保导入成功。

注意事项

  1. 数据格式:确保数据格式与数据库支持的格式一致。

  2. 数据大小:非关系型数据库对数据大小有一定限制,如MongoDB的单个文档大小限制为16MB。

  3. 数据量:在导入大量数据时,建议分批次导入,避免数据库崩溃。

  4. 数据一致性:非关系型数据库通常不保证强一致性,因此在使用过程中需要注意数据的一致性问题。

通过以上步骤,您可以轻松地将数据导入非关系型数据库,在实际操作过程中,根据不同数据库的特点和需求,选择合适的导入方法,确保数据安全、高效地导入。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/255782.html

(0)
上一篇 2026年1月24日 17:09
下一篇 2026年1月24日 17:12

相关推荐

  • Linux环境下打印机配置遇到困难?如何轻松实现高效打印?

    Linux 打印机配置指南准备工作在配置Linux打印机之前,我们需要确保以下准备工作已经完成:确保已安装打印机驱动程序,确保打印机已连接到计算机或网络,确保Linux系统已安装CUPS(Common Unix Printing System),安装CUPSCUPS是Linux系统中常用的打印服务软件,以下是安……

    2025年10月31日
    01040
  • nas推荐配置家用nas如何选择?性价比高的小型nas推荐?

    随着科技的发展,网络存储设备NAS(Network Attached Storage)在家庭和办公室中的应用越来越广泛,一款性能优良、配置合理的NAS,不仅能满足日常的数据存储需求,还能提供强大的备份、共享等功能,本文将为您推荐一款适合不同需求的NAS配置方案,入门级NAS推荐配置1 基础硬件配置配件名称推荐型……

    2025年11月29日
    01220
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 10开问道10级开道配置怎么选?装备搭配与材料准备全解析

    10开问道配置在《问道》这款经典仙侠游戏中,10级开荒配置是新角色步入游戏世界的关键起点,这一阶段的配置不仅关乎角色的初始战斗力,更是影响后续成长路径的基础,合理规划10级配置,能让新手快速适应游戏节奏,提升开荒效率,本文将围绕10级开荒配置的核心要素展开,涵盖装备推荐、属性搭配与技能加点,助力玩家轻松开启游戏……

    2025年12月29日
    0520
  • eclipse中如何正确配置maven并解决各种报错问题?

    在Java开发的广阔天地中,Maven作为一款强大的项目管理和构建自动化工具,已经成为不可或缺的利器,它通过一个中央信息片断(pom.xml)来管理项目的构建、报告和文档,极大地简化了开发流程,将Maven集成到广泛使用的集成开发环境Eclipse中,能够实现无缝的开发体验,让依赖管理、项目构建和生命周期执行变……

    2025年10月26日
    0790

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注